WebNov 18, 2024 · The Incas had three categories of cloth: the roughest was chusi (used primarily for blankets); slightly less coarse and most common was awasca for daily use and the military but which was rarely decorative; and the finest cloth was qompi. WebIncas wore clothes according to their position in the society. The Nobles wore far better quality than the general Indians. But the basic of the clothes were almost same. Inca men wore simple tunics. The length of the tunic were a bit long. It reached up to their knee. The women wore skirt.

Common people like … WebThe weaving tradition, so important to Incas, helped create beautiful woven headdresses. Inca emperors wore woven hats trimmed with gold and wool tassels or topped with plumes, or showy feathers. Incas also created elaborate feather decorations for men: headbands made into crowns of feathers, collars around the neck, and chest coverings.
